University seeks applications from AI innovators for business support programme

The University of Edinburgh’s AI Accelerator programme, renowned globally, has begun its search for technology-driven scaleups to join its eighth cohort. The programme is designed for Scottish and international companies that leverage Artificial Intelligence (AI) to enhance their commercial prospects.

Unlocking Defence Innovation in Ukraine: Opportunities with Defence Builder Accelerator

A new defence technology initiative, the Defence Builder Accelerator, has recently launched in Ukraine. This four-month intensive training programme is specifically designed for Ukrainian defence startups to secure their first investments and facilitate the transition from “garage” production to the establishment of a technology company.

AstroLabs and Doobi Forge Partnership to Bring Digital Innovation to the Consumer Services Sector in Saudi Arabia

AstroLabs, the leading business expansion platform in the Gulf, has partnered with doobi, a laundry subscription platform to expand this unique service to the thriving market of Saudi Arabia. By infusing innovative technologies into the conventional method of laundry services, doobi is set to transform the laundry experience in Saudi with its state-of-the-art technology and customer-centric approach. This strategic move aligns with the Kingdom’s vision to become digital-first, fueled by its high internet penetration and tech-savvy population.
